Background:
- Juvenile chronic myelocytic leukemia (JCML) is a rare and aggressive hematologic malignancy affecting young children.
- Characterized by specific clinical and hematological features, JCML poses significant diagnostic and therapeutic challenges.
Purpose of the Study:
- To describe the clinical presentation, hematological findings, and outcomes of ten children diagnosed with JCML.
- To discuss potential new management strategies for this rare pediatric leukemia.
Main Methods:
- Retrospective analysis of ten pediatric JCML cases diagnosed between 1980 and 1991.
- Review of clinical data, peripheral blood counts, bone marrow aspirates, and fetal hemoglobin levels.
Main Results:
- The study included ten children, mostly under 4 years old, presenting with fever, bleeding, hepatosplenomegaly, and skin rash.
- Key hematological findings included anemia, thrombocytopenia, peripheral blood monocytosis, normoblastemia, and elevated fetal hemoglobin in most patients.
- Bone marrow examination revealed prominent erythroid proliferation and monocytosis, with no significant myeloid proliferation (M:E ratio 5:1).
Conclusions:
- JCML in children is characterized by distinct clinical and hematological features, often presenting in early childhood.
- The disease exhibits poor long-term survival, with a maximum survival of 18 months observed in this cohort.
- Further research into novel management approaches is crucial for improving outcomes in pediatric JCML.
Abstract:
Ten children (five boys and five girls) with juvenile chronic myelocytic leukemia were seen over a period of 12 years (1980-1991) at the All India Institute of Medical Sciences, New Delhi. With the exception of one who was aged 4.5 years, all children were below 4 years of age (mean age 20.4 months). The presenting features included fever, bleeding secondary to thrombocytopenia, marked hepatosplenomegaly, and skin rash. The striking hematological features were anemia, thrombocytopenia, peripheral blood monocytosis, and normoblastemia. There was no significant myeloid proliferation in the bone marrow aspirate (mean M:E = 5:1), while erythroid proliferation was prominent along with monocytosis (mean 11.2%). Fetal hemoglobin was raised in 8 of the 10 patients (mean 14.1%). Long-term survival was poor, with maximum survival being 18 months in one case. New modalities of management of this rare entity are discussed.
